Mifuneyama Rakuen
  • Come visit the art exhibition held by the famous art group, teamLab, "teamLab: A Forest Where Gods Live", which is open from July 18 to November 3.
  • Mifuneyama Rakuen is a large garden created on an area of 500,000 square meters. This expansive exhibition uses digital technology to transform the natural forms of the park, including megaliths and caves that have lived in the park's natural surroundings for 3 million years, into art.
  • The exhibition features more than 20 works where nature is made into art in its natural state, such as a waterfall drawn on a real boulder and fish swimming in a projection on the surface of a pond.
  • The exhibition is held every year from summer to fall, and it has been chosen as one of the must-see places in CNN's "Outdoor art exhibits to see around the world".
  • In Mifuneyama Rakuen, there is also a sauna that has been selected as one of the must-go-to saunas in Japan. You can have a relaxing time in the hot spring and sauna, and enjoy art at the same time.

What to expect

This is a vast exhibition in which non-material digital technology transforms the natural forms of the park, such as rocks and caves that have existed in the park’s natural surroundings for 3 million years, into art without harming them. teamLab believes that by using beings that have existed for a long time and transcended our own time as they are and turning them into a group of artworks, we can transcend the boundaries of our perception of the continuity of time and create a place where we can feel that our existence exists on the long, long continuity of time. This exhibition, which can only be seen every summer and fall, is now in its 9th year and has been selected by CNN as one of the ““Outdoor art exhibits to see around the world”.

Review for: Art Exhibition Ticket

A very special experience, well worth the trip. There's a bus from Takeo Onsen Station, but it only goes to the second entrance. If you want to be there right when the night exhibition opens, you'll have to walk to the first entrance (the second entrance opens an hour later). I recommend going with someone, it's very dark and scary, especially the ruins exhibit in area B (it really is ruins)... it's like a scene from a horror movie! Area A is much more lively, as it's located downstairs in the Mifuneyama Hotel. After walking around, you'll conveniently exit from the second exit. There are also buses at night (you can check the bus schedule on Google Maps).
